About VSGX

The Fund employs an indexing investment approach designed to track the performance of the FTSE Global All Cap ex US Choice Index (the “Target Index”), a market capitalization-weighted index made up of large-, mid-, and small-cap stocks of companies in developed and emerging markets, excluding the United States, that are screened for certain environmental, social, and corporate governance (ESG) criteria by the Index Provider, FTSE Russell. Under normal circumstances, the Fund invests at least 80% of its net assets, plus the amount of any borrowings for investment purposes, in the stocks that make up the Target Index.The Target Index excludes the stocks of companies that the Index Provider determines engage in, have a specified level of involvement in, and/or derive threshold amounts of revenue from certain activities or business segments related to the following: adult entertainment, alcohol, tobacco, cannabis, gambling, chemical and biological weapons, cluster munitions, anti-personnel mines, nuclear weapons, conventional military weapons, civilian firearms, nuclear power, and coal, oil, or gas. The level or type of involvement in, or amount of revenue earned from, certain activities or business segments that lead to exclusion by the Index Provider can vary from one activity or business segment to another. The Target Index’s methodology also excludes the stocks of companies that, as the Index Provider determines based on its internal assessment, do not meet certain labor, human rights, environmental, and anti-corruption standards, as well as companies that do not meet certain diversity criteria. The components of the Target Index are likely to change over time.The Fund invests by sampling the Target Index, meaning that it holds a broadly diversified collection of securities that, in the aggregate, approximates the full Target Index in terms of key characteristics.
